In 2006, Mkulima Creameries Ltd chang… Well, our journey begun back in 1999 when Kinangop Dairy Ltd was established and incorporated as Mkulima Creameries Ltd. Our aim was buying, processing, packaging and distributing dairy products using milk produced from the milk-rich catchment areas of Kinangop. In 2006, Mkulima Creameries Ltd changed its name to Kinangop Dairy Ltd as a strategy of widening our operations and incorporating Kinangop farmers as part of our heritage. View more View less

Job Description

Job Purpose

  • To ensure our products meet quality standards by inspecting, testing and documenting findings.

Main Responsibilities

  • Inspecting Materials & Products: Conduct routine inspections of incoming materials and in process production to ensure adherence to company standards and regulatory guidelines;
  • Testing: Perform functional/processing suitability testing on products and ingredients; and
  • Documentation & Reporting: Meticulously record inspection results and non-conformances, creating reports that support quality audits, traceability, and corrective actions

Knowledge, Skills and Experience Required: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Food Science and Technology or Dairy Technology or Microbiology with at least one-year experience in quality control strongly preferred, OR
  • A Diploma in Food Science and Technology or Dairy Technology with at least 2 years’ experience in quality control strongly preferred.
  • Excellent verbal/written communication skills;
  • Ability to thrive working collaboratively with senior colleagues, solve problems independently and work in a fast-paced environment.
  • Possess a strong work ethic, ability to work in teams and implement and test solutions.
  • Knowledge of the HACCP approach or other management systems relevant to a food industry.
